Aime Leon Dore: A Fusion of Nostalgia and Modern Streetwear

Aime Leon Dore (ALD), the brainchild of Teddy Santis, has emerged as a formidable force in the fashion world since its inception in 2014. Based in New York City, Aime Leon Dore blends the rich heritage of the city with a contemporary twist, creating a unique aesthetic that resonates globally. This article explores two of the brand’s most iconic offerings: the hoodie and the shirt.

The Hoodie: A Timeless Staple

Origins and Evolution

The hoodie has always been a quintessential piece of streetwear. ALD’s take on this classic item is both nostalgic and innovative. Teddy Santis draws heavily from his Queens upbringing, infusing his designs with elements from 1990s hip-hop culture, sports, and his Greek heritage. The result is a hoodie that not only serves as a piece of clothing but also as a canvas for storytelling.

Design Philosophy

At the heart of ALD’s hoodie design is a commitment to quality and detail. The brand utilizes premium materials such as heavyweight French terry cotton, ensuring durability and comfort. The hoodies often feature minimalistic yet striking graphics, embroidery, and patchwork that are deeply rooted in Santis’ personal memories and cultural influences. This approach sets ALD apart from other streetwear brands, creating a sense of authenticity and exclusivity.

Popular Collections

One of the standout collections is the ALD x New Balance collaboration, where the hoodies complement the footwear line. These hoodies often showcase vintage sportswear aesthetics with modern refinements. The use of earthy tones and subtle branding makes them versatile pieces that can be dressed up or down. The “University” collection is another popular line, featuring collegiate-inspired graphics that evoke a sense of nostalgia for American campus life.

The Shirt: A Blend of Elegance and Casual Chic

Origins and Design Ethos

Aime Leon Dore’s shirts epitomize the brand’s ability to merge sophistication with streetwear. The shirts often draw inspiration from classic menswear, reinterpreting it with modern sensibilities. Teddy Santis’ design ethos revolves around creating pieces that are timeless yet contemporary, making ALD shirts a versatile addition to any wardrobe.

Material and Craftsmanship

The shirts are crafted from high-quality fabrics such as cotton, linen, and silk blends. Attention to detail is paramount, with features like mother-of-pearl buttons, intricate stitching, and carefully placed pockets. These elements showcase ALD’s dedication to craftsmanship and luxury.

Collaborations and Limited Editions

ALD’s collaborations often include exclusive shirt designs that are highly coveted. For example, the partnership with Drake’s, a British haberdashery, resulted in a range of shirts that blend British tailoring with New York street style. These limited-edition pieces often feature unique fabrics and patterns, making them collector’s items.
